### Replica Lag Alarm

MarrowDB replicas fall behind during bulk imports, and the old fixed 30s threshold paged on-call nightly for benign catch-up. This design switches to a two-stage alarm: warn on sustained lag, page only when lag grows monotonically across consecutive probes. Probe cadence and thresholds live in one config block so reviewers can reason about them together. The proposed constants follow.

constants for hawif-hawip:
RATE_LIMITS = {
    "gileth": 347,
    "rusdor": 693,
}

**Key ceremony checklist — item 7: pagination token signing (Atlas Reef public API)**

Before rotating the HMAC key used to sign cursor-based pagination tokens, confirm that both old and new keys are accepted for a 24-hour overlap window, and that the `next_page` cursors issued by the Wrenmoor edge nodes validate against each. Log the rotation in the ceremony ledger. Unsealing the signing module requires the recovery passphrase, which is recorded on the line below.

strongbox words: druath-quenael

Ticket: Config drift on Quillbus log compaction settings

The broker nodes in the Harlow cluster are running with compaction thresholds that no longer match what's in the Fernwheel deploy repo. Someone appears to have hand-tuned segment retention during the March incident and never backported the change. Compaction is now lagging on the orders topic, and disk usage on node three is climbing about 4% a day. Please reconcile before the weekend. For reference, the values currently live on the brokers are as follows.

deployment values, yahop-kajop:
holath:
  log_level: info
  metrics_host: metrics.holath.lumiclabs.internal
  pin: 9484
  pool_size: 4

Ticket: Vault locked during cron migration

While migrating the nightly cron jobs on Pellhaven to the Orvix workflow engine, the secrets vault auto-locked after three failed unseal attempts by the migration runner. All job definitions are staged but cannot fetch credentials until the vault is reopened. Future maintainers should retry the unseal with the recovery passphrase recorded below.

recovery phrase for fajeg-kawep: druix-gorius-briax-ulaeth-fraox-lammir-pelox-jormir-pelwyn-julir